Article Title: Spatial-temporal fusion for flotation froth image denoising based on BLS-GSM method in curvelet domain Article Snippet: The visual appearance of flotation froth surface involves a major cue about the flotation performance, which is significant for machine-vision-based flotation process monitoring and control.. However, the froth image suffers from noise contamination inevitably, which incurs serious negative effects on the visual feature extraction of froth images.. This paper presents a spatialtemporal image denoising scheme based on statistical modeling of the froth image in the Curvelet domain and weighted processing of the relative patches of adjacent image sequences. This CNN is trained for all contrasts and a wide range of acceleration factors and outperforms conventional general sparsity representations, such as the Article Title: Noise reduction of hyperspectral data using singular spectral analysis Article Snippet: In this study, a new noise reduction algorithm based on singular spectral analysis (SSA) was developed to reduce the noise in hyperspectral data.. With this SSAbased approach, the reflectance spectrum of a given pixel in a hyperspectral cube is transformed into its state space.. The state space is dynamically constructed and characterized by irregular bases, which allows the proposed approach to reduce noises while keeping the absorption features of surface objects.
